Set a Budget
The golden rule of bankroll management is setting a budget. Determine the maximum amount of money you are willing to spend on casino games, without going overboard. Setting this limit not only ensures responsible gambling, but it also protects you from overspending and potential financial difficulties.
Divide and Conquer
Divide your bankroll into smaller, manageable portions. This way, you won't exhaust your funds too quickly. Allocate your budget into daily, weekly, or monthly segments, depending on the frequency of your visits to the casino. By doing so, you'll have a clearer picture of your spending and avoid the temptation of dipping into future funds.
Sizes Matter
One effective way to ensure your bankroll lasts longer is by carefully selecting the size of your bets. Avoid placing high-stakes bets that can deplete your funds rapidly. Instead, opt for smaller bets, as they allow you to place more wagers and enjoy the games for an extended period. Always remember, slow and steady often wins the race in the casino world.
Choose the Right Games
Every casino game comes with different odds, house edges, and payout percentages. It is vital to understand these aspects before diving in headfirst. Research and choose games with favorable odds that align with your gaming goals. Popular favorites like blackjack, baccarat, and certain video poker variations often offer better chances of winning compared to other games.
Avoid Emotional Decisions
It's easy to get carried away in the heat of the moment, but emotional decision-making can lead to regrettable outcomes. Casinos thrive on impulsive bets and spur-of-the-moment choices. To counter this, it is crucial to maintain a calm and rational mindset while gambling. Stick to your budget, betting strategy, and avoid chasing losses. Remember, patience is key, and rash decisions seldom pay off in the long run.
Take Breaks
Continuous gambling can be draining, both mentally and financially. It is essential to take regular breaks to recharge and reassess your gameplay. Stepping away from the casino floor allows you to regain focus, analyze your wins and losses, and make minor adjustments to your overall strategy.
The Power of Withdrawal
When luck is on your side and you are ahead, it's important to know when to call it quits. Many players get caught up in the allure of winning streaks and end up losing more than they initially won. Set a target amount of winnings, and if you reach that goal, consider withdrawing a portion of it. By doing so, you guarantee that you walk away a winner and prevent the temptation to gamble away all your hard-earned winnings.
